(printed label) "In and around Peking. A description of views taken
by Thos. Child. No. 172. In going towards the North the roads
are very mountainous and impracticable for carts. This conveyance is
very much used for such traveling, and is much easier than carts.
Suspended on the backs of two mules, the muleteer riding on a spare
animal all goes well so long as the animals do not fall; but as this
often happens, a journey in a mule litter is rather exciting."
